| hens permitted | True | s. 7.4.1 |
| max hens | 5 or less | s. 7.4.1: "A person shall only keep 5 or less hens on a premise zoned 'residential'" |
| roosters prohibited | True | s. 7.9.4: "No person shall keep a rooster." |
| livestock rule | Horses, cattle, goats, swine, mink, sheep, mules permitted only on property appropriately zoned for such purpose. | s. 8.5.1 |
| permit or licence | Dog/cat registration required; fee: $10 spayed/neutered before Feb 1, $20 unfixed before Feb 1; $20 spayed/neutered Feb 1–Dec 31, $30 unfixed Feb 1–Dec 31 | s. 3.2.1; Appendix "1" of Schedule "A" |
| setback | Hen coop/run: min 12 m from any dwelling unit not occupied by owner; min 15 m from school, church, or business; min 1.2 m from Lot Line | s. 7.8.1 |

Allows up to 5 hens (no roosters) on residential-zoned premises, confined to a coop/run overnight (9pm-6am), owner must reside on site; coop/run setbacks of 12 m from neighbouring dwellings, 15 m from schools/churches/businesses, 1.2 m from lot line.
